There were a number of Mountain Jews communities; including those in Azerbaijan, Dagestan, and Morocco. Those of Azerbaijan and Dagestan (the Caucasus) emigrated to the U.S., Europe and Israel, with several thousand remaining in the Caucasus; while those of Morocco's Atlas Mountains have emigrated to France, Israel and the U.S., with some remaining in Morocco, especially in Casablanca.

The population of Jews in America is about 5,500,000. This is a small percentage of the total United States population (<2% US population). There are expanded estimates that say that there are an additional 2,000,000 or so Jews who do not identify as Jews on the US Census, but the accuracy of these claims is debated.
